So, I finally took the plunge and upgraded to the Amazon Smart Thermostat. As someone who’s been a Nest fan for years, I was skeptical at first, but the price tag and Honeywell’s reputation won me over.
Installation was a breeze—mostly. The package came with everything I needed, except for a C-wire adapter. If you don’t have a spare wire like me, you might need to get creative (I ended up using a 24-volt transformer). Pro tip: Do your homework before diving in!
The setup? Super simple. Like, *Fire TV Stick* simple. No Wi-Fi password typing—just connected to my Amazon account automatically. A+ for convenience.
Love the interface. One app to rule them all? Yes, please! The GUI is clean, and setting up schedules is way easier than with Nest. Copy-pasting schedules across days is a game-changer.
Energy savings are legit too. The app shows daily usage and even nudges you about filter replacements (which it can auto-order—genius).
Downsides? My older Android phone hates the scheduling feature (crashes galore), but it works flawlessly on newer devices. Also, the display brightness cycles randomly—kinda weird.
Final verdict? 9/10. For the price, it’s a steal. Nest better watch its back.
